Bobby Rhawn played for three clubs across three seasons as a second baseman, opening with the New York Giants in 1947 and closing with the Chicago White Sox in 1949.
Across 90 games he batted .237, with 47 hits and 38 runs. He finished with 2 home runs, 9 doubles and 4 stolen bases.
He played 33 games at third base, with 65 assists and 4 errors. He turned 7 double plays.
He was born in Catawissa, PA, USA on February 13, 1919, and died on June 9, 1984. He batted right-handed and threw right-handed.
| Year | Team | G | AB | R | H | 2B | 3B | HR | RBI | BB | SO | SB | AVG |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1947 | NYG | 13 | 45 | 7 | 14 | 3 | 0 | 1 | 3 | 8 | 1 | 0 | .311 |
| 1948 | NYG | 36 | 44 | 11 | 12 | 2 | 1 | 1 | 8 | 8 | 6 | 3 | .273 |
| 1949 | CHW/NYG/PIT | 41 | 109 | 20 | 21 | 4 | 1 | 0 | 7 | 19 | 10 | 1 | .193 |
| Career | — | 90 | 198 | 38 | 47 | 9 | 2 | 2 | 18 | 35 | 17 | 4 | .237 |
